Output 3285881405101a9428470906dc37872acce414e3f5b3b3a49980dc3813563696:1

value
22382973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565e49f08c5a1a7a545de5b85e89e5dd9fc02f88 OP_EQUAL
address
39ZgzLtUCTEHyrTZC46kMdHRh1wohYnVSz
transaction
3285881405101a9428470906dc37872acce414e3f5b3b3a49980dc3813563696
spent
true